The Three Energy-Yielding Macronutrients
Macronutrients get their name from the fact that our bodies require them in large, or 'macro,' amounts. These nutrients are essential for providing the energy needed to power all bodily functions, from basic metabolism to intense physical activity. The three main energy-providing macronutrients are carbohydrates, proteins, and fats.
Carbohydrates: The Body's Primary Fuel
Carbohydrates are the body's preferred and most accessible source of energy. During digestion, carbohydrates are broken down into glucose, which is used by your cells, brain, and central nervous system for fuel. A balanced diet should include a mix of both simple and complex carbohydrates:
- Simple carbohydrates: Found in sugars and some fruits, these are quickly digested and provide a rapid energy boost.
- Complex carbohydrates: Present in whole grains, starchy vegetables, and legumes, these are digested more slowly, offering sustained energy and often containing beneficial fiber.
According to the USDA, carbohydrates should make up between 45% and 65% of your total daily calories. Opting for nutrient-dense, whole-food sources ensures you get the most out of this crucial macro.
Protein: The Building Blocks of Life
Protein is critical for countless bodily functions and is often referred to as the 'building block' of tissues. It is made up of amino acids that are used to build and repair muscles, organs, skin, and hair. Protein also plays a key role in the creation of enzymes and hormones, maintaining your body's pH balance, and supporting immune function.
- Complete proteins: Contain all nine essential amino acids that your body cannot produce on its own. These are typically found in animal products like meat, fish, eggs, and dairy.
- Incomplete proteins: These plant-based sources, such as beans, legumes, and nuts, may be low in one or more essential amino acids but can be combined to form a complete protein profile.
Dietary guidelines suggest that 10% to 35% of your daily calories should come from protein, though this can vary based on factors like age and activity level.
Fats: Concentrated Energy and More
Fats, or lipids, provide the most concentrated form of energy, with 9 calories per gram. Beyond energy, they are vital for cell membrane structure, hormone production, and acting as a shock absorber for your organs. Fats also facilitate the absorption of fat-soluble vitamins (A, D, E, and K).
- Unsaturated fats: Found in olives, nuts, seeds, and avocados, these are considered healthy fats and help lower bad cholesterol.
- Saturated fats: Found in animal products, baked goods, and processed foods, these should be consumed in moderation.
For adults, it's recommended that fats constitute between 20% and 35% of daily calories, with an emphasis on healthy, unsaturated varieties.
Water: The Non-Caloric Fourth Macro
While carbohydrates, protein, and fat are the energy-providing macros, many consider water to be the fourth major macronutrient. Although it provides no calories, your body needs it in larger quantities than any other nutrient. Water is involved in every bodily function, from transporting nutrients and removing waste to regulating body temperature and cushioning organs. Maintaining proper hydration is fundamental to overall health, impacting digestion, energy levels, and brain function.
Balancing Your Macros for Optimal Health
There is no universal 'perfect' macro ratio, as individual needs vary significantly based on activity level, fitness goals, and health status. For example, endurance athletes may require more carbohydrates to fuel their performance, while those aiming for weight loss might prioritize higher protein intake to increase satiety.
The most important aspect of macro-balancing is focusing on the quality of your food choices. Prioritizing whole-food sources of carbohydrates, lean proteins, and healthy fats will provide a richer spectrum of vitamins, minerals, and fiber, leading to better overall health outcomes. Counting macros can be a useful tool for some, but for many, simply focusing on building a balanced plate with a variety of nutritious foods is the best approach. Macronutrient Breakdown at a Glance
This table provides a simple overview of the four major macronutrients:
| Macronutrient | Primary Function | Energy (kcal/gram) | Key Food Sources |
|---|---|---|---|
| Carbohydrates | Main energy source for the body and brain | 4 | Whole grains, fruits, vegetables, legumes |
| Protein | Build and repair tissues, produce enzymes and hormones | 4 | Meat, fish, eggs, dairy, beans, nuts |
| Fats | Energy storage, insulation, hormone production | 9 | Oils, nuts, seeds, avocado, fatty fish |
| Water | Hydration, temperature regulation, transport nutrients | 0 | Beverages, many fruits and vegetables |
